That's not the wall effect, it's an effect of Light source!

Each 'Light' source has it's own color — you can set it in options. Also you can set the type of the light source.
1. Create a light source, then right click on it and select "Light properties". Then go to "Lighting" and set "Light Effect" to LE_Disco.
2. This will apply disco effect, but the beams will still be white. Go to "Light color" and if you use UnrealEd2 — simply pick the color. If you're using SDK, you'll have to type three numbers manually (I'm not sure where to get the color picker :().
Red 64 254 99
Green 64 84 143
Cyan 64 139 130
Blue 64 149 136
